Major Assault on Police Officers in Kendrapada Leads to Three Arrests | Bhubaneswar News


Kendrapada: Three individuals were arrested on Wednesday night for allegedly attacking police personnel who were attempting to stop a high-decibel melody program in Kanapur village, Kendrapada district.
The arrested individuals were identified as Kailash Chandra Das, Madhusudan Parida and Pankaj Kumar, all residents of Kanapur village. The incident occurred on Tuesday night when police officers from Marshaghai police station intervened to stop the use of loudspeakers during a local event.
“Four police personnel were injured in the attack, with assistant sub-inspector Ramachandra Das sustaining serious head injuries,” said Purnachandra Pattayat, IIC of Marsaghai police station.
The accused were charged under multiple sections of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S). Other sections include criminal intimidation and obstruction of lawful apprehension.
A court in Kendrapada rejected the bail applications of the three accused on Thursday and remanded them to judicial custody. “Several other accused have fled the village and raids are ongoing at various locations to apprehend them,” Pattayat added. Police investigations is on.
